The Immortal Jellyfish
There is a species of Jellyfish that is immortal deceased people can still get goosebumps blind people do not see the color black, they see nothing. these are the facts that I read as I try to distract myself from thinking about how you called me three times last night begging me to answer hearing my phone cry into the silence my hazy margarita mind has created facts, facts, facts immortal Jellyfish goosebumps blind I didn’t answer, I pressed decline and rushed to the bathroom to gag your memory from my stomach into the porcelain bowl I fell asleep on the bathroom floor i awoke in my ***** wishing I would die with goosebumps and blind to what was happening to me.
